The CVF-S1 features a robust set of I/O terminals for diverse control methods. S1: Defaulted to Forward (FWD). S2: Defaulted to Reverse (REV). S3/S4: Multi-stage speed selection. S5: External Reset (RST). COM: Common port for digital signals. Analog Control: AVI (0–10V): Voltage signal input for frequency control. ACI (4–20mA): Current signal input. +10V: Power source for a potentiometer. Outputs: RA, RB, RC: Relay output for status signals (AC 250V/3A). A0: Programmable analog output. 2.
